Historical SituationFrom 10-17 Mar 1837 the Cristinos attempted a grand three-pronged attack on the Carlist Army of the North. The British general De Lacy Evans advanced from the fortress of San Sebastián, Espartero from Bilbao, and Saarsfield from Vitoria. The Anglo-Spanish of De Lacy Evans were the only force which pushed their advance with determination. On 10 Mar Evans crossed onto the right bank of the Urumea River by a bridge of boats, and took the Carlist trenches and barricades on the hills of Ametzagaña (about 3km from San Sebastián) and those in front of the nearby position of Alza. In pouring rain on 12 Mar Evans ferried Chichester's Brigade across the Urumea to capture the ruined village of Loyola. On 13 Mar British sappers and miners built a second bridge of boats across the Urumea, thus securing the British communications. Evans ferried his forces across, less a battery on Ametzagaña, and one and a half battalions split between Ametzagaña and Passajes. Heavy rain prevented further advances over the next two days. On 15 Mar Evans attacked the Oriamendi Ridge. By evening the Anglo-Spanish force was in possession and looked over the town of Hernani. On the morning of 16 Mar the British force was dispersed and their brigades intermingled, having failed to reorganise after the previous days battle. Nonetheless, success looked assured against the numerically inferior Carlists. See also my separate account of the historical battle and the historical Orbat for Oriamendi. The key event was the flanking movement Don Sebastián ordered in the east. Six Carlist battalions from Iturriza's and Sopelana's brigades advanced up the east bank of the River Urumea and crossed the Astigarrage bridge behind the Cristino left.
